Harlan G. Simon
Harlan G. Simon is a criminal defense attorney with an outstanding record in the course of over 80 trials. He is a former Deputy Public Defender from the nation's largest public defender office - Los Angeles County. Harlan first got started in the law because he is a people person and saw law as a way to fix big problems for people.
"My passion is to work creatively with the law to make it work for people. I love challenging cases and obtaining great results."
Harlan is proud of his many successes at trial over the years and began his winning track record with a win in his very first trial. In that case, he was a misdemeanor lawyer representing a client in a sex solicitation case. He won with a full acquittal. According to Harlan, another deputy public defender in his office later wrote a training guide based on his trial strategy, which they called the "nymphomaniac defense." Needless to say, Harlan and the client were both very pleased with the result.
